Understanding the Role of Infantry Soldiers
Infantry soldiers are ground combat specialists trained to operate in diverse and challenging environments. Their primary responsibilities include:
- Engaging in direct ground combat against enemy forces
- Operating advanced weapons and military equipment
- Conducting reconnaissance and patrol missions
- Defending strategic positions and territories
- Executing tactical maneuvers in high-stress situations

How long is infantry training?
+Initial infantry training typically lasts around 12 weeks, but soldiers continue to receive ongoing training throughout their military career to maintain and enhance their skills.
